Selecting the Right Wall



Choosing the optimum wall surface to serve as an accent in an area calls for cautious factor to consider of factors such as illumination, room format, and focal points. When figuring out the best wall surface for an accent, it is essential to examine the all-natural and man-made lights in the area. A well-lit wall can enhance the accent color, while a darker location could refrain from doing it justice.



Furthermore, the format of the area plays a significant role. Picking a wall surface that naturally draws the eye can create an unified flow in the space. Think about wall surfaces that are directly noticeable upon entering the room or those that complement existing focal points like fire places or huge windows.

Moreover, understanding the room's objective is essential in selecting the best wall for an accent. In living rooms, for example, the wall surface behind the main seating area is commonly selected to create a focal point. On the other hand, in bedrooms, the wall surface behind the bed is a popular option for an accent, including depth and visual passion to the area.

Selecting the Perfect Shade



When taking into consideration the excellent color for an accent wall surface, it is important to take into account the existing shade scheme of the area and the wanted ambiance. The color you pick should complement the overall theme of the area while including visual rate of interest.

One strategy is to choose a shade that is already existing in the space, possibly in a furniture piece or an art piece, to develop a natural look. Conversely, you can opt for a contrasting color to make a vibrant statement and develop a prime focus in the area.

Warm tones like terracotta or mustard can include comfort, while cooler tones like navy or emerald green can bring a feeling of sophistication. It is necessary to consider the area's illumination also. Dark colors can make a space feel smaller sized, while light colors can develop a feeling of openness.

Experience the chosen shade on the wall and observe how it transforms throughout the day with varying light conditions. Bear in mind, the excellent color is one that not only looks good by itself but additionally boosts the overall aesthetic of the area.

Harmonizing Patterns and Appearances



To accomplish a harmonious appearance when incorporating accent wall surfaces, it is important to meticulously balance the use of patterns and textures within the room. When picking patterns for an accent wall surface, consider the existing patterns in the room. If the space already has vibrant patterns in furniture or decor, choose a more subtle pattern on the accent wall surface to stay clear of frustrating the space.

Structures play a vital role in creating an aesthetically attractive space as well. Mixing various textures adds measurement and richness to the room. For example, pairing a sleek, glossy accent wall surface with a plush, distinctive carpet can create a dynamic comparison.

It is important to strike an equilibrium in between various structures to prevent the space from really feeling also hectic or disjointed.
